What Causes A Bracket To Come Loose?

Brackets are strong, but they can still break. Most of the time, they come loose because of the pressure from the things we do every day.

  • Hard Foods: Biting into an apple, a carrot, or hard candy is the main cause of broken metal.
  • Sticky Treats: Snacks like gummies and caramel can pull the bracket right off the tooth.
  • Sports Injuries: Getting hit in the face while playing sports can knock a bracket loose.
  • Bad Habits: Chewing on pens, ice, or your fingernails puts too much stress on the glue.

How To Handle A Loose Bracket At Home?

When a bracket breaks, it usually stays on the wire. Your main goal is to make sure it doesn’t move around and scratch your mouth.

ProblemWhat to DoHome Remedy
Bracket is slidingUse tweezers to move it backUse dental wax to hold it
Wire is pokingPush it flat with an eraserCover the end with wax
Bracket fell outSave the piece in a bagBring it to your visit
Loose bandDo not pull it offCall for help right away

When Should You Call For Professional Help?

Not every loose part is an emergency, but you should always tell your team. If a bracket is broken for too long, your teeth might stop moving the right way.

  • Pain: If the wire is cutting you and wax doesn’t help, you need a fix fast.
  • Broken Main Wire: If the thick wire snaps, the braces can’t do their job.
  • Wait Time: If your next visit is a long way off, call to see if you can come in early.

Using Dental Wax For Comfort

Dental wax is your best friend when something breaks. It acts as a smooth cover over sharp metal.

To use it, take a small piece and roll it into a ball the size of a pea. Dry the bracket with a tissue first, then press the wax firmly over it.

The drier the metal, the better the wax will stick. This stops painful sores from forming while you wait for your appointment.

Why You Should Avoid “Diy” Repairs

It might be tempting to try to glue a bracket back on yourself, but this is very dangerous. Super glue is toxic and can ruin your teeth.

How To Prevent Brackets From Breaking

The best way to deal with a broken bracket is to make sure it never happens. This means being careful with what you eat. Always cut hard fruits into tiny pieces instead of biting into them.

If you play sports, wear a mouthguard to protect your teeth and your braces. Regular checkups at a dental clinic near you also help the team find loose parts before they fall off.

How Long Does A Repair Visit Take?

Most repair visits are very short and easy. The team will clean the tooth and use new glue to put the bracket back on. They might also give you new rubber bands if yours were damaged.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. Will a broken bracket ruin my progress?

It won’t ruin everything, but it can add a few weeks to your treatment time. It is best to get it fixed within a week, so the tooth doesn’t move back.

2. What if I swallow a bracket?

Usually, it will pass safely through your body. But if you feel any sharp pain in your chest or have trouble breathing, see a provider right away.

3. Can I still eat normally?

Yes, but stick to soft foods like yogurt, soup, or mashed potatoes. Avoid anything crunchy until the bracket is fixed.

4. Does it cost a lot to fix?

Many offices fix a few broken brackets for free, but some might charge a small fee if it happens a lot. Ask your office about their rules.
